Output 6520c0e0696181698070d51bb52dfa7df4e2e98ec9858604b4738885ca9c8851:0

value
486590
script pubkey
OP_0 OP_PUSHBYTES_20 8ae6ece83e1a4dd03e92d18b4a6e3077d2a1b284
address
bc1q3tnwe6p7rfxaq05j6x955m3swlf2rv5ya58eys
transaction
6520c0e0696181698070d51bb52dfa7df4e2e98ec9858604b4738885ca9c8851
confirmations
166515
spent
true